Zusammenfassung:PROBLEM TO BE SOLVED: To facilitate the assembling work of a fire resistant structure to a steel column at site without increasing the wall thickness even when an outer wall material is positioned close to the steel column.SOLUTION: A coating layer 16 is formed by attaching a common fire resistive covering material 7 to a steel column 1 on the outer surface sides of both flanges 12 and one side of a web 14. A fire-resistant surface material 2 is disposed at the outer face side of the web 14 to integrally cover plural steel columns 1. The fire resistive covering material 7 has a fiber base material which contains at least 35-45 mass% of silicon dioxide, 15-32 mass% of calcium oxide and 10-22 mass% of aluminum oxide. A space between flange ends 121 of the steel column 1 and the fire-resistant surface material 2 is filled with the fire resistive covering material 7 with a thickness of 20-35% of the thickness of the coating layer 16.
